Sierra Gorda Mountain Bike Tour From Querétaro & San Miguel De Allende

Adventurers can embark on a thrilling Sierra Gorda Mountain Bike Tour from Querétaro or San Miguel de Allende. This full-day adventure takes participants on a journey through the stunning Sierra Gorda region, offering a chance to mountain bike along trails, pristine rivers, and semiarid scenery.

The tour, rated 4.3 out of 5 based on 4 reviews, caters to a maximum group size of 6 travelers between the ages of 12 and 69.

The experience includes stops for swimming in rivers and enjoying local regional dishes. Depending on skill level, riders can choose from three different routes.

The tour includes round-trip transfers from Querétaro hotels, as well as provided equipment such as Specialized gear, bicycles, and insurance. A professional guide and lunch are also included.

While not recommended for those with back problems, pregnant travelers, or serious medical conditions, the tour is accessible to most participants.

With free cancellation and unlimited rescheduling up to 24 hours in advance, this Sierra Gorda adventure offers a unique and exciting way to explore the region.

Mountain Biking and Caving Adventure From San Miguel De Allende or Querétaro

For those seeking an exhilarating combination of mountain biking and caving, the Sierra Gorda region offers an unparalleled adventure.

This tour begins with a scenic bike ride to the trailhead, followed by a short hike to a cave featuring stunning geological formations. Inside, you will marvel at the stalagmites, stalactites, and columns that adorn the cave’s interior.

The tour includes round-trip transfers from Querétaro hotels, as well as all necessary cycling and caving equipment. Participants will enjoy a homemade lunch of regional dishes with a local family, providing a unique cultural experience.

The tour is suitable for individuals aged 12 to 69, with a maximum of 6 travelers per group. Cancellation is free up to 24 hours before the start of the experience, and a reserve now, pay later option is available.

With a 5.0 rating based on 2 reviews, this mountain biking and caving adventure is an exceptional way to explore the natural wonders of the Sierra Gorda region.
